It's a huge waste, but I think we're all like that too.
If you bought a new car, and the next day on the way to work somebody slams into you, causing lots of damage to the car, you'd want a new car.
You'd hope the insurance company considers it a total loss, and replaces it. After all, that's why we get full coverage, right?
If the insurance company told you that you're fully covered and the car was a total loss, you'd be happy.
But, what it they told you, first, you have to part out all the things that are still good, and whatever money you don't recover, we'll pay.
No way you'd take that deal.

Mazda's doing the same thing. They have full coverage, they don't want to hassle w/ it.
And, they do make a good point. If, by some random chance, one of those cars has a malfunction that cost someone their life, they may be losing a lot more than the $100M cost for all those cars.
Regardless of the issue, if it comes from one of those cars that sat in the ocean, tilted at 60 degree's for a month, anyone could sue because they didn't do a study of the long term affects it had on the car.
It does suck, but be sure to thank a lawyer next time you see them.
